{"id":8790,"date":"2019-01-04T07:30:03","date_gmt":"2019-01-04T06:30:03","guid":{"rendered":"http:\/\/www.unilab.eu\/?p=8790"},"modified":"2021-04-15T11:38:54","modified_gmt":"2021-04-15T09:38:54","slug":"server","status":"publish","type":"post","link":"https:\/\/www.unilab.eu\/it\/articoli\/coffee-break-it\/server\/","title":{"rendered":"Server e tipologie: cosa (non) \u00e8 un server"},"content":{"rendered":"<p>Quando si parla di <strong>server<\/strong> viene subito in mente l&#8217;immagine di enormi computer, grandi anche come una stanza e in grado di tenere sotto controllo un numero altissimo di funzioni. Il significato di questo termine \u00e8 in realt\u00e0 molto pi\u00f9 ampio e va oltre alla logica di hardware.<\/p>\n<p>In informatica il termine server pu\u00f2 essere applicato pure ai software che rendono visibili le pagine dei siti internet. I suddetti software possono girare anche su un device piccolo, come per esempio il laptop che tantissime persone usano per lavorare in mobilit\u00e0. In questo specifico caso si parla di web server. Tra i pi\u00f9 famosi troviamo <strong>Apache, Nginx, IIS<\/strong>, installabili su qualsiasi device e in grado di ospitare anche pi\u00f9 di un sito internet.<\/p>\n<p>Il loro compito principale \u00e8 l&#8217;archiviazione dei file di un sito web, che vengono quindi messi a disposizione dei client che visitano il sito stesso. La comunicazione tra server e client si basa sul <strong>protocollo HTTP\/HTTPS<\/strong> (la seconda opzione fornisce garanzie maggiori per la sicurezza dei dati).<\/p>\n<p>Quanto appena detto riguarda anche altri servizi, come per esempio la <strong>gestione della posta elettronica, degli FTP e degli NFS<\/strong> che rendono disponibili file sul web. Esistono infatti numerose tipologie di web server. Qui sotto alcune delle pi\u00f9 importanti.<\/p>\n<ul>\n<li>l DNS server, grazie al quale \u00e8 possibile memorizzare il nome di dominio. DNS \u00e8 infatti l&#8217;acronimo di Domain Name Server;<\/li>\n<li>l Database server. Il compito principale di questa tipologia di server, come \u00e8 chiaro dal nome, \u00e8 quello di mettere a disposizione i dati conservati in un database. Tutto questo \u00e8 fondamentale per la gestione dei siti web;<\/li>\n<li>l File server, avente lo scopo di archiviare tutti i file che vengono condivisi con i client. Questo web server \u00e8 molto utilizzato in ambiente aziendale e permette di rendere accessibili a tutti i dati archiviati.<\/li>\n<\/ul>\n<p>Si parla infine anche di proxy server, risorsa essenziale per garantire l&#8217;anonimato e per filtrare le connessioni.<\/p>\n<p>Ovviamente il termine server \u00e8 applicabile anche ai supercomputer citati nelle righe precedenti. In realt\u00e0 si tratta di insiemi di computer o, per essere ancora pi\u00f9 precisi, di <strong>Data Center<\/strong> formati da diversi server sistemati in armadi rack.<\/p>\n<p>Questi device non sono cos\u00ec particolari dal punto di vista delle prestazioni. Tutto dipende infatti da cosa devono gestire e soprattutto dal carico di lavoro. In alcuni frangenti, possono avere una potenza inferiore rispetto a quella di una <strong>workstation<\/strong> di buona qualit\u00e0. Sono indubbiamente superiori per quanto riguarda l&#8217;affidabilit\u00e0, dal momento che devono garantire un servizio ottimale 24 ore su 24 e 365 giorni all&#8217;anno.<\/p>\n<p><strong>Peculiarit\u00e0 dei computer server<\/strong><\/p>\n<p>Ormai \u00e8 chiaro che, con il termine server, si chiama in causa un ruolo\/funzione pi\u00f9 che qualcosa di concreto. Si pu\u00f2 infatti definire cos\u00ec qualsiasi <strong>sistema informatico<\/strong>, sia hardware sia software, in grado di elaborare e di restituire all&#8217;utente delle informazioni.<\/p>\n<p>Con il pi\u00f9 volte ricordato termine <strong>client<\/strong>, si inquadra invece l&#8217;entit\u00e0 che utilizza i servizi che i server mettono a disposizione. Anche il client pu\u00f2 essere un software (p.e. un browser) o un hardware (il pc o lo smartphone).<\/p>\n<p>Tornando un attimo al tema server, bisogna ricordare che i computer costruiti per offrire <strong>prestazioni elevate <\/strong>gestendo carichi di lavoro intensi hanno caratteristiche specifiche. Ecco le principali:<\/p>\n<ul>\n<li>l Numerose CPU e\/o Core;<\/li>\n<li>l Grande capacit\u00e0 di memoria RAM;<\/li>\n<li>l Hard Disk &#8211; o gruppi di Hard Disk &#8211; contraddistinti da una grande capacit\u00e0 di memoria e molto veloci;<\/li>\n<li>l Alimentazione ridondata (presenza di due o pi\u00f9 alimentatori);<\/li>\n<li>l Schede di rete ridondate;<\/li>\n<li>l Sistema di raffreddamento estremamente efficiente (la quantit\u00e0 di calore prodotta \u00e8 infatti notevole);<\/li>\n<li>l Connessione in fibra ottica.<\/li>\n<\/ul>\n<p>Se il carico di lavoro non \u00e8 eccessivo e le prestazioni richieste rientrano nella normalit\u00e0, anche un semplice <strong>PC<\/strong> pu\u00f2 essere utilizzato come server.<\/p>\n<!--themify_builder_content-->\n<div id=\"themify_builder_content-8790\" data-postid=\"8790\" class=\"themify_builder_content themify_builder_content-8790 themify_builder tf_clear\">\n    <\/div>\n<!--\/themify_builder_content-->\n","protected":false},"excerpt":{"rendered":"<p>Quando si parla di server viene subito in mente l&#8217;immagine di enormi computer, grandi anche come una stanza e in grado di tenere sotto controllo un numero altissimo di funzioni. Il significato di questo termine \u00e8 in realt\u00e0 molto pi\u00f9 ampio e va oltre alla logica di hardware.<\/p>\n","protected":false},"author":10,"featured_media":8792,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_seopress_robots_primary_cat":"","_seopress_titles_title":"%%title%% %%page%% %%sep%% %%sitename%%","_seopress_titles_desc":"Quando si parla di server viene subito in mente l'immagine di enormi computer, grandi anche come una stanza e in grado di tenere sotto controllo un numero altissimo di funzioni. Il significato di questo termine \u00e8 in realt\u00e0 molto pi\u00f9 ampio e va oltre alla logica di hardware.","_seopress_robots_index":"","footnotes":""},"categories":[46],"tags":[],"class_list":["post-8790","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-coffee-break-it","has-post-title","has-post-date","has-post-category","has-post-tag","has-post-comment","has-post-author",""],"builder_content":"","_links":{"self":[{"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/posts\/8790","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/users\/10"}],"replies":[{"embeddable":true,"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/comments?post=8790"}],"version-history":[{"count":0,"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/posts\/8790\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/media\/8792"}],"wp:attachment":[{"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/media?parent=8790"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/categories?post=8790"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.unilab.eu\/it\/wp-json\/wp\/v2\/tags?post=8790"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}